The Liberal Democratic Party (Japan)

The Liberal Democratic Party (LDP) of Japan is a center-right political party established in 1955. It has been Japan’s dominant political force for much of the post-war period, generally advocating for economic growth, strong national defense, and close ties with the United States. The party supports free-market policies, infrastructure development, and traditional values, though it also adapts to changing social issues. While it often forms government alone or in coalition, its policies aim to balance economic prosperity with national security and stability, making it a key player in Japan’s political landscape.
